How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cross Bend?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cross Bend Studio Apartments | $1,323 | $989 | $1,765 |
| Cross Bend 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,460 | $602 | $3,106 |
| Cross Bend 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,851 | $716 | $3,991 |
| Cross Bend 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,427 | $1,550 | $9,818 |
| Cross Bend 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,399 | $3,991 | $10,000+ |
